Fargesia murielae Standing Stone qualities: An upright (tall) Umbrella Bamboo also known as the Flamingo. Newly introduced, exceptionally hardy and tolerant to poor soil conditions. Upright, tight clump-forming bamboo, ideal as an individual plant or grown in pots and containers. Standing Stone is also a good option for a tall hedge and privacy fence.
Characteristics of Fargesia murielae Standing Stone
- Identification: Fargesia murielae ‘Standing Stone’, Umbrella Bamboo, Arrow Bamboo, Flamingo, Green Arrow.
- Foliage: Arch-forming, evergreen.
- Culm colour: Yellow-green.
- Height: Upright, 5m.
- Spread: clump-forming, non-spreading bamboo.
- Perennial: 10 – 20 years.
- Use: Individual plant, containers, ornamental.
Bamboo Growth requirements
- Site: Best in full sun, tolerates shade, avoid windy locations.
- Soil: Prefers Loamy or clay, well-drained moist, doesn’t like compacted soil.
- Hardiness: – 10 degrees Celsius.
- Care: Protect new growth from slugs, susceptible to wind and heavy snow.

Grow Fargesia murielae Standing Stone
Bamboo Standing Stone is a tall slim clump-forming Fergasia Murielae. Although the culms have strength in numbers, the new culms stand little chance against the strong wind. They’ll sway and bend easily.
Grow the Fargesia murielae Standing Stone away from the wind. Alternatively, support the culm by tying them together. Here is a YouTube video about How to Protect Bamboo from the wind and snow.
Fargesia murielae Standing Stone bamboo plants thrive in loam or clay and sand. They also do fairly well in areas where there is chalk but do not like compacted soil and soil with high pH.
It is important to note that the Bamboo plants have horizontal rhizomes that are no deeper than 30 – 50cm.
Therefore, ensure that the top layer of the soil where they grow remains moist all the time, even in Winter. Apply mulch in early Spring to promote new growth.

Care for Standing Stone Bamboo
Slugs adore the new bamboo plants (shoots and rhizomes tips). Apply the Snail and Slug Killer to protect the new growth. The best time to apply the Snail and Bug Killers is early Spring when new growths are prominent.
As mentioned earlier, ‘Standing Stone’ bamboo is a tall Fargesia Murielae. Though it is a tolerant and tough bamboo, it needs protection from the wind.
This clump-forming bamboo will form a tightly packed cluster of arching stems and evergreen foliage, producing a thicker hedge or screen.
Apply fertiliser if or when necessary. Alternatively, add mulch in early in Spring, ideally before the new shoot growth. This will improve the condition of the soil and give a healthy Standing Stone bamboo.

Amazing Garden Bamboo Plants
Bamboos are amazing plants. They come in various sizes, shapes, colours, and formations.
Although some varieties (Phyllostachys) are invasive, they are manageable. They need care when they are newly planted. Once establish, you only have to check on them and enjoy the evergreen plant.
The Fargesia varieties are non-spreading, form clusters of rigorous stems. These bamboo plants are best for small hedges and privacy fences. They thrive in pots and containers, and as individual plants.
Bamboo is fast-growing, provides cover fast and last longer than many other perennial. They are tough and tolerant plants.
